Now, here’s some advice about clearing the game. The morning after you meet all the requirements for the fifth restoration plan, the villagers throw a party that lasts ALL DAY. You won’t get to do anything that day. Make sure that you don’t complete the fifth plan until the next day isn’t anything special. The first time I did it, I ended up skipping a day of the fishing festival, but I always save before I go to sleep so I reloaded my game and put away the gardening table until the festival was over. Also, when you complete the plan, you get to rename the town! I renamed mine to Prominence.
